Sales Development Representative (SDR) – UK
Global Security Vendor
Location: London (Remote)
Compensation: £45,000 base + £30,000 bonus + stock options
Career Path: Fast-track to Commercial Sales within 12 months
The Role
As a Sales Development Representative (SDR), you will play a critical role in driving pipeline and revenue growth in the UK market. This role is designed for high-potential sales professionals and includes a clear, fast-tracked progression into a Commercial Sales (Account Executive) role within one year, based on performance.
What You’ll Do
- Prospect and engage new mid-market and enterprise customers across UK
- Generate and qualify outbound and inbound sales opportunities
- Book high-quality meetings for the Commercial Sales team
- Research target accounts and stakeholders to deliver personalised outreach
- Communicate the value of our security solutions to technical and business buyers
- Maintain accurate pipeline data using CRM tools
- Work closely with Sales, Marketing, and Regional Leadership teams
What We’re Looking For
- Minimum 1 year experience as an SDR, BDR, or similar B2B sales role
- Experience selling SaaS, cybersecurity, or enterprise technology is a strong advantage
- Highly motivated, target-driven, and coachable mindset
- Desire to progress quickly into a closing role
